David's Desire for God's Joy

Psalm 51:12a Restore unto me the joy of thy salvation


Restore – To bring back, to recover, to return, to revive; to resuscitate; to bring back to life.


Joy - The passion or emotion excited by the acquisition or expectation of good; … gladness; exultation; exhilaration of spirits. Webster’s 1828


King David did not have the joy of the Lord in his life for a year or so. Sin and joy do not mix. Psalm 51 is David’s prayer repentance for the sins he had committed a year earlier. David remembers the joy he once had as he walked with God. He probably remembers especially the joy he had as the Ark of the Covenant was brought into Jerusalem. 2 Samuel 6:14…


David realizes that he cannot manufacture the joy he desires. He must receive it from God. He desires for God to revive him and restore him to the fellowship he had with God before his sin. Before this prayer of repentance, David felt guilt and shame; he was spiritually depressed. It is his hope and prayer that God will restore him and cleanse his soul. He wants the joy from God back in his life. 


When we have the joy of the Lord in our life, we can be a testimony to others: Psalm 51:13  Then will I teach transgressors thy ways; and sinners shall be converted unto thee.
